About the role:

The role of the Customer Experience Assistant is to deliver the best possible experience via phone, email, web chat and face-to-face interactions as well as representing the voice of the customer within the organization to ensure that feedback on our customer’s experiences are being regularly discussed and reviewed for improvements.

What you’ll be doing:

  • Provide high-quality and personalised customer service that exceeds expectations
  • Process single ticket, subscriptions, and group sales
  • Respond to administrative enquiries and transfer calls as appropriate
  • Upsell associated products and services to extend and enhance the Customer Experience
  • Attend the Box Office at venues when the ballet is in season in Melbourne as required
  • General administrative tasks

What you’ll need:

  • Demonstrated experience in a ticketing, sales and/or customer service role
  • Highly developed skills in customer service and problem resolution
  • Excellent communication skills and ability to work as part of a team.
  • Flexible and able to work in a fast-paced environment
  • Knowledge of Tessitura (not essential)
